Comparison of two different hormonal regimen for inducing sperm production among patients with congenital hypogonadism.

Efficacy of rFSH Pretreatment Followed by combined rFSH+rHCG versus combined rFSH+rHCG for Inducing Fertility in Congenital Hypogonadotropic Hypogonadism Males: Open Label Pilot RCT - NIL

Eligibility

Inclusion criteria

Inclusion criteria: Age more than 18 years with confirmed diagnosis of severe CHH (defined as absence of puberty with testicular volume less than 4 ml, low serum total testosterone (less than 1ng/ml) with low or inappropriately normal FSH/LH, normal levels of other anterior pituitary hormones and normal MRI scans of the hypothalamic-pituitary region).

Exclusion criteria

Exclusion criteria: 1) Partial hypogonadotropic hypogonadism (testicular volume more than 4 ml) 2) Secondary hypogonadism due to non-congenital causes like pituitary tumors or craniopharyngioma 3) Pre-existing medical conditions affecting sexual development or fertility like thalassemia, cranial irradiation for malignancies etc 4) History of prior gonadotropin/GnRH use 5) Hypergonadotropic hypogonadism 6) Incapability to store and self-administer study drug

Design outcomes

Primary

MeasureTime frame
Acheivement of spermatogenesisTimepoint: Semen analysis will be done on 6, 9, 12 and 15 months

Secondary

MeasureTime frame
Testicular volumeTimepoint: Baseline, 2, 4, 6, 9, 12 and 15 months;Sertoli cell function as assessed by AMH and inhibin BTimepoint: Baseline, 6 and 15 months;Serum TestosteroneTimepoint: Baseline, 2, 4, 6, 9, 12 and 15 months
